ORIGINAL: Erik Rutins


We expect AE to be released in the second half of July. The manuals have not yet "landed" but they are currently on schedule to arrive in our warehouse in that same second half of July. As soon as we have confirmation that the manuals are safely in hand, we will release the game. We are very close to gold on the development side, currently we are checking a gold candidate and it looks like the next build will _probably_ be the gold master.

The confirmed pricing for AE will be $59.99 Download / $69.99 Physical, which is $10 less than War in the Pacific. We will also be discounting War in the Pacific for a limited time to coincide with the release of the Admiral's Edition. The goal of this is to make it a bit easier for wargamers who may first hear of WITP/AE because of the AE release announcement to "buy in" if they wish. We recommend that gamers who have not played WITP purchase and try that first before deciding to upgrade to AE.

The Admiral's Edition _requires_ that you own and have installed a copy of War in the Pacific (any version) on the same system where you plan to install AE. If you have not, AE will not install and will not run.

AE does _not_ install on top of WITP, but it requires it to install and run. After you install AE, you will have two separate working games. You can continue playing WITP and any ongoing solo or PBEM games without interruption while firing up AE and getting started with that.

When we are about a week away from release (our best guess) we will release the full AE manual in the Members Club to get you started. This download will only be available to those who have registered their copy of WITP.

Great !  59/69 $ is all fine, but what about Europe ?  What will be the cost in € ?  What would the shipment costs be, if any ?  Will we be able to purchase the physical box, and get to download the game while we wait for the arrival of the pack ?

As with all our releases, pricing for the rest of the world will be set on the day of release, based on the exchange rates at that time. We have a warehouse in the UK, so shipping costs to Europe are quite reasonable as all orders for Europe are fulfilled from that warehouse rather than our US warehouse.

All our releases have a "Physical + Digital" option which allows you to download and play now while you wait for the boxed copy to arrive and AE will be no different. I think this is the best option personally.
